How would I write the following C# code in F#?

namespace Shared {
    public class SharedRegistry : PageRegistry {
        public SharedRegistry(bool useCache = true)
            : base(useCache) {
            // Repositories
            ForRequestedType<IAddressRepository>().TheDefaultIsConcreteType<SqlAddressRepository>();
            ForRequestedType<ISharedEnquiryRepository>().TheDefaultIsConcreteType<SharedEnquiryRepository>();

            // Services
            ForRequestedType<IAddressService>().TheDefaultIsConcreteType<AddressService>();
            ForRequestedType<ISharedEnquiryService>().TheDefaultIsConcreteType<SharedEnquiryService>();
        }
    }
}

As is as far as I have managed, but I can't work out to inherit from PageRegistry at the same time as declaring my own default constructor.

type SharedRegistry(useCache: bool) =
    inherit PageRegistry(useCache)
    new() = new SharedRegistry(true)
